My Education

I have a Bachelor's degree in English with a creative writing concentration from The University of Houston. During my studies, I focused on journalism style writing for periodicals, companies, and eventually organizations. 

My Skills

I am proficient in Microsoft Suite, as well as Adobe Audition and Adobe Photoshop. I am skilled in MLA and APA formats due to my research experience.  Additionally, I have experience with content management systems like WordPress.
